| Name of walk | Kentmere Horseshoe |
| Date of walk | 2010-06-16 |
| Distance walked (miles) | 14 |
| Duration of walk | 7 hours 0 minutes |
| Weather | Blue skies and sunshine |
| Peaks on walk | Yoke, Ill Bell, Froswick, Thornthwaite Crag, High Street, Mardale Ill Bell, Harter Fell, Kentmere Pike and Shipman Knotts. |
| Walked with | On own |
| Parking | Opposite the church, very few spaces so get there early. |
Yesterday I left home at 6am and drove to Kentmere to do the horseshoe which consists of the 9 summits of Yoke (2316ft), Ill Bell (2484ft), Froswick (2359ft), Thornthwaite Crag (2569ft), High Street (2718ft), Mardale Ill Bell (2496ft), Harter Fell (2552ft), Kentmere Pike (2397ft) and Shipman Knotts (1926ft). A walk of just under 14 miles.
I arrived at Kentmere for 7am and made my way up the Garburn Pass passing Kentmere Hall.
